I've got a Concorde from RareElectricGuitars. It was sold to be by a member on here, Dino, for $950. (He replaced all the parts, and gave it a good set up)

It's a great guitar, and I love it. My only gripe with it is that I noticed the paint job was slightly off, probably due to the dimensions of the bridge. (Originally it was a Chinese built bridge, I assume, so when Dino put on the Charvel bridge, the holes don't 100% match up and the pinstripes on it are now slightly off. Didn't notice for the longest time, but now that I've seen it, it can't be unseen. haha)


If you're into project guitars, RareElectricGuitars is actually pretty decent. However, if you're wanting something that's already set up, and pro sounding out of the box, I wouldn't recommend it.
